Bhalukhaidhipa Population - Anugul, Orissa

Bhalukhaidhipa is a medium size village located in Chhendipada Block of Anugul district, Orissa with total 237 families residing. The Bhalukhaidhipa village has population of 945 of which 476 are males while 469 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Bhalukhaidhipa village population of children with age 0-6 is 95 which makes up 10.05 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Bhalukhaidhipa village is 985 which is higher than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Bhalukhaidhipa as per census is 939, lower than Orissa average of 941.

Bhalukhaidhipa village has lower liter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Bhalukhaidhipa village was 70.24 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Bhalukhaidhipa Male literacy stands at 80.33 % while female literacy rate was 60.05 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 7.09 % while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 0.85 % of total population in Bhalukhaidhipa village.

Work Profile

In Bhalukhaidhipa village out of total population, 606 were engaged in work activities. 92.24 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 7.76 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 606 workers engaged in Main Work, 26 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 365 were Agricultural labourer.
